Transaction 5933f2e34cae406b5fc563bdae109e7a17042f33571d895ae92047729ba3e61d

160 Input
2 Outputs
  • 5933f2e34cae406b5fc563bdae109e7a17042f33571d895ae92047729ba3e61d:0
  • value  3054013397
    address  36CfNJWLfVdfNmFYaiGEZpffrKjXLRNe9C
  • 5933f2e34cae406b5fc563bdae109e7a17042f33571d895ae92047729ba3e61d:1
  • value  634141
    address  3MJr3NcwwjNg3GNXQ9GQ4pffUkNEV2v692